How to Write a Paragraph Anchor Charts/Student Handouts

Created by
Olivia Corya
This resource shows middle school students everything they need to know about about how to write a paragraph. It can be used as both anchor charts and student handouts. It explains the parts of a paragraph (claim, context/evidence, elaboration) and their purpose, provides an example paragraph, and breaks a paragraph down into detailed criteria for success that can be used when giving feedback and having students revise their work.
